A beautifully carved cinnabar round box depicting a sage and his attendant walking under a pine tree in a waterfront scene. We date this box to mid-Qing Dynasty, 18th century. The box is in very good antique condition, with some expected minor loses and small chips, parts of the rims are retouched. Antique Chinese carved cinnabar lacquer screen, 4 panels in a deep red color with wooden frame. Intricately carved with 16 separate and unique reserves depicting detailed scenes of court figures and animals in a garden pavilion setting. The area around the reserves is carved with a geometric design of flowers. Ching dynasty 19th century.
Dimensions: 65 1/2" high x 67 1/2" wide
A carved cinnabar lacquer stembowl and cover.
The splayed foot decorated with lotus scroll, the stem with a central spherical mid section carved within two borders of lappets, the body decorated with panels of scholars and attendants within mountainous landscapes. The shoulder and cover decorated with lotus scrolls, the finial in the form of a chrysanthemum blossom. The lacquer over a metal base.
Chinese mid 19thC...

Chinese Antique Cinnabar Vase with Children Playing in Panels. Beautiful and elegant shape with well carved children in various pursuits, receiving lessons,
sleeping, playing at water basin, hide and seek. Upper and lower panels of various flowers of the four seasons.
Qing Dynasty. Some old restoration. Size: 16" High.
A rare, antique Chinese Imperial court necklace presentation case. Gilt, red lacquered formed and stitched thin wood armature with carved or pressed fret pattern on sides and top also with auspicious symbols and characters conveying congratulations upon promotion. Diameter, about 7 5/8 inches (19.37 cm). Height, about 2 1/2 inches (6.35 cm). Very good condition with tasteful and old conservation to small areas of lacquer and expected rubbing to gilt surface...

Ca. late Ming Dynasty, 1600-1650
This square form wine cup is lined with silver with a silver rim, now darkened from tarnish. The sides and foot are lacquered black and inlaid with abalone mother of pearl. The sides of the cup flare outward from the square foot and each displays a stylized scene of rocks, people and seascapes. There are some minor age cracks to the lacquer and a few pearl losses...
